Flinton is a village and an unincorporated community in Cambria County, Pennsylvania, United States. Flinton has a post office with ZIP code 16640.

Flinton is located in the northwest part of Reade Township at 40°42′55″N 78°31′05″W,[1] on the east side of Clearfield Creek, a north-flowing tributary of the West Branch Susquehanna River.
It has an elevation of 1,428 feet (435 m) above sea level.[2]
